This report analyzes an article focusing on the interconnectedness of entrepreneurship, supply chain management, and sustainability. It examines how supply chain management influences an enterprise's ability to deliver goods and services, emphasizing responsiveness and efficiency as key performance indicators. The report highlights the significance of innovation in enhancing product value and supply chain performance, using Toyota's approach as an example. It delves into the challenges entrepreneurs face concerning sustainability, particularly the scarcity and use of non-renewable resources, and advocates for the adoption of renewable resources and the principles of reduce, reuse, and recycle. The ethical dilemmas entrepreneurs encounter, such as balancing sustainability with supply chain performance, are discussed. The report emphasizes the importance of explicit knowledge and innovation in achieving effective supply chain management, while also acknowledging a limitation in the article's failure to provide specific strategies for controlling resource depletion. The conclusion summarizes the article's insights, evaluating its strengths and weaknesses in addressing sustainability and innovation for entrepreneurs.
